You can use MPQEdit to modify the individual map files directly. However do not expect to be able to use WorldEdit to modify the map as you can be sure that editor only files, that it needs, have been deleted.

Why not make your own original map using similar ideas? Wc3 mapping has long been about derivative works and iteration; just look at all the TDs that took ideas from each other and slowly evolved. If you've got good ideas to make this type of map better, you can make your own and it will likely get more attention than an edit (and no backlash for "stealing").
There's going to be a butt load of Vampirism maps on Epicwar. It's very likely there will be something unprotected (esp. older maps/versions). Just go fishing until you find something unprotected, then you can look inside and see how it works, and use what you find as a way to start triggering your own vamp map.
